Yes, the 1999 Mitsubishi Galant is equipped with an interference engine. An interference engine is one in which the valves and pistons occupy the same space within the combustion chamber but at different times. If the timing of the engine is disrupted, such as through a timing belt or chain failure, the valves and pistons can collide, potentially causing significant engine damage.

It's crucial to follow the recommended maintenance intervals for replacing the timing belt or chain in vehicles with interference engines to prevent the risk of engine damage due to timing component failure. In the case of the 1999 Mitsubishi Galant, ensuring that the timing belt is replaced at the recommended intervals is essential to prevent potential engine damage.
